bootstrap同一行有两个输入框验证,一个个验证通过却显示红色

第一个输入框校验通过了,却显示红色,这是为什么,只有当第二个也验证通过的时候两个才会都变绿,是因为这两个输入框都在一个form-group里面吗

<div class="form-group">


                    <label class="col-lg-2 control-label">电话</label>

                    <div class="col-lg-4">

                        <input type="text" class="form-control" name="reporttel" id="reporttel"/>

                    </div>

                    <label class="col-lg-2 control-label">E_mail</label>

                    <div class="col-lg-4">

                        <input type="text" class="form-control" name="reportemail" id="reportemail"/>

                    </div>

                </div>

https://img3.mukewang.com/5caeabd70001760b08000063.jpg

问题出现的环境背景及自己尝试过哪些方法

相关代码

// 请把代码文本粘贴到下方(请勿用图片代替代码)

你期待的结果是什么?实际看到的错误信息又是什么?


慕神8447489
浏览 392回答 1
1回答

杨魅力

错误验证,form-group 内包裹input ,应该分出, 添加错误样式的方法 input上层父元素添加类似于.is-error样式,因为这两个输入框都在一个form-group里面所以俩个都应用了验证错误的样式
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

JavaScript